On , OSHA opened a planned safety inspection of SABBOW AND CO., INC. in 77 REGIONAL DRIVE, CONCORD, NH 03301 (NAICS 327390). OSHA activity number 339545089.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1910.184(e)(1): Alloy steel sling(s) did not have permanently affixed durable identification stating size, grade, rated capacity, and reach: (a) Shop - Chain slings were not labeled for capcity.

29 CFR 1910.213(b)(3): Provisions were not made to prevent woodworking machine(s) from automatically restarting upon restoration of power after power failure: (a) The tablesaws did not have a magnetic switch.

29 CFR 1910.213(c)(1): Circular handfed ripsaw(s) were not guarded by an automatically adjusting hood which completely enclosed that portion of the saw above the table and above the material being cut: (a) Shop - The tablesaw blades were not guarded.

29 CFR 1910.242(b): Compressed air, that was not reduced to less than 30 p.s.i., was used for cleaning purposes without effective chip guarding and personal protective equipment. (a) Shop - The air guns used for cleaning were at 75 PSI.
